Van Hoan Tran is a scholar working on Molecular Biology, Cancer Research and Pharmacology. According to data from OpenAlex, Van Hoan Tran has authored 10 papers receiving a total of 504 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 3 papers in Cancer Research and 2 papers in Pharmacology. Recurrent topics in Van Hoan Tran's work include Natural product bioactivities and synthesis (4 papers), Ginseng Biological Effects and Applications (3 papers) and Kruppel-like factors research (1 paper). Van Hoan Tran is often cited by papers focused on Natural product bioactivities and synthesis (4 papers), Ginseng Biological Effects and Applications (3 papers) and Kruppel-like factors research (1 paper). Van Hoan Tran collaborates with scholars based in Australia, Netherlands and China. Van Hoan Tran's co-authors include Colin C. Duke, Basil D. Roufogalis, Tom Huang, Valentina Razmovski‐Naumovski, George Li, Yuhao Li, Noeris K. Salam, Rujee K. Duke, Yuhao Li and Hossein Babaahmadi‐Rezaei and has published in prestigious journals such as Biochemical Pharmacology, European Journal of Pharmacology and Journal of Pharmaceutical Sciences.
